Installation Method for 24V 12KW Starter (Applicable to Heavy-Duty Diesel Vehicles/Engineering Machinery)

Step 2: Secure Mounting Bolts
Hand-tighten 2-3 mounting bolts (diagonal sequence recommended) to initially fix the starter without looseness.
Tighten the bolts to the manufacturer-specified torque using a torque wrench (common torque: 80-120N·m, refer to the equipment maintenance manual for details). After tightening, recheck that the starter is fully seated against the mounting surface with no gaps.
(Optional) Apply a small amount of thread locker to the bolt threads to prevent loosening due to vibration.
Step 3: Connect Electrical Circuits
Connect the main power circuit: Attach the positive battery cable (thick wire) to the starter's "30" terminal (permanent power terminal), tighten with a nut for secure contact; install a protective sleeve on the terminal to prevent short circuits.
Connect the control circuit: Attach the solenoid switch control wire (thin wire) to the starter's "50" terminal (control terminal) and secure with clips or nuts to avoid wire pulling.
Connect the ground wire: Ensure reliable grounding between the starter housing and engine block (replace the original ground wire if aging; polish the mounting point to remove paint/rust).
Wire Arrangement: Secure excess wires with cable ties, keeping them away from high-temperature engine components (e.g., exhaust pipe) and moving parts (e.g., pulley) to prevent wire wear or burnout.
Step 4: Lubrication and Sealing
Apply an appropriate amount of high-temperature resistant grease to the starter output shaft splines and bearing areas to reduce wear.
If the mounting surface has a seal groove, apply anti-corrosion sealant evenly in the groove to prevent oil leakage.
Step 5: Restore Power and Preliminary Testing
Reconnect the negative battery terminal and ensure a secure connection.
Turn off all electrical devices and start the engine: Observe the starter for smooth operation (no abnormal noise) and successful engine startup; immediately shut off power to troubleshoot if ring gear impact noise or starter idling occurs.
